Por que eu não mostro o nome do grupo?

3

Quando eu uso ls -l , ele NÃO mostra os nomes dos grupos nas listagens. Apenas os nomes de usuários.

aj@host:/media/storage$ ll
total 724
drwxrwxrwx 10 root       4096 Sep 17 18:23 .
drwxr-xr-x  3 root       4096 Jun 16 14:18 ..
drwxrwxr-x  5 aj         4096 Aug  8 01:22 blessed-data
drwxrwxr-x  4 git        4096 Jul 21 15:27 git-repos
drwx------  2 root      16384 Jun 16 14:33 lost+found
drwxrwsr-x  2 analyst    4096 Sep 17 18:23 projects

Por que ls -l não está mostrando nomes de grupos, mas apenas nomes de usuários?

Estou executando o Ubuntu 14.04 LTS (Trusty).

    
por Aaron Johnson 17.09.2014 / 20:56

1 resposta

7

Por que ls -l não está mostrando nomes de grupos, mas apenas nomes de usuários?

Você está usando o seguinte alias:

alias ll='ls -alG'

Remova G do seu alias ou use ls -al .

Alternativa:

Se você não quiser alterar seus aliases e quiser apenas uma listagem única, incluindo grupos, poderá usar /bin/ls -al , que ignorará qualquer alia ls definido por você.

-G, --no-group
    inhibit display of group information

Fonte LS

Nota:

  • -G para ls no OS X é "Ativar saída colorida"
por 17.09.2014 / 22:52

Tags